Honeywell Grove is in Barnsley and in Barnsley district. S71 1QR is located in the Old Town elect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Barnsley Central.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ding S71 1QR is primarily male, with 53.2% of the population being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a lower perc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(62.8%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either an older population or social deprivation in the area.

Safety

Is Honeywell Grove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Honeywell Grove was 214.0 per 1,000 residents, which is 33.5% lower than the Central average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Honeywell Grove has the 31st highest crime rate of 167 local areas in Central and the 84th highest crime rate of 841 local areas in Barnsley .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 124.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-40.7%.
